Abstract
Accurate estimates of the power spectral density of random-pulse-width-modulated waveforms (RPWM) are essential in reducing the perceived acoustic emissions from modern motor control drives. It is shown that by refining the estimate of the autocorrelation function of the phase of the RPWM waveform about the origin, the resulting power spectral density is greatly improved, giving excellent agreement with the observed spectrum.
